Forensic Medicine presents a comprehensive overview of the scientific principles and practical applications within the field of forensic pathology. This authoritative text details the methodologies employed in investigating suspicious deaths, analyzing injuries, and interpreting evidence crucial to legal proceedings. It chronicles the intricate processes involved in post-mortem examinations and the identification of various causes of death, offering a foundational understanding for students and professionals alike. The work illustrates the critical role of medical science in the pursuit of justice, providing insights into toxicology, ballistics, and the examination of trace evidence.
